import from @bigcommerce/storefront-data-hooks

This commit is contained in:
luc
2020-10-27 03:02:27 +01:00
parent 7f8ed4f0b7
commit 86ee3cce21
29 changed files with 53 additions and 53 deletions

View File

@@ -1,7 +1,7 @@
import { GetStaticPropsContext, InferGetStaticPropsType } from 'next'
import getSlug from '@utils/get-slug'
import getPage from '@bigcommerce/storefront-data-hooks/dist/api/operations/get-page'
import getAllPages from '@bigcommerce/storefront-data-hooks/dist/api/operations/get-all-pages'
import getPage from '@bigcommerce/storefront-data-hooks/api/operations/get-page'
import getAllPages from '@bigcommerce/storefront-data-hooks/api/operations/get-all-pages'
import { Layout, HTMLContent } from '@components/core'
export async function getStaticProps({

View File

@@ -1,3 +1,3 @@
import cartApi from '@bigcommerce/storefront-data-hooks/dist/api/cart'
import cartApi from '@bigcommerce/storefront-data-hooks/api/cart'
export default cartApi()

View File

@@ -1,3 +1,3 @@
import catalogProductsApi from '@bigcommerce/storefront-data-hooks/dist/api/catalog/products'
import catalogProductsApi from '@bigcommerce/storefront-data-hooks/api/catalog/products'
export default catalogProductsApi()

View File

@@ -1,3 +1,3 @@
import checkoutApi from '@bigcommerce/storefront-data-hooks/dist/api/checkout'
import checkoutApi from '@bigcommerce/storefront-data-hooks/api/checkout'
export default checkoutApi()

View File

@@ -1,3 +1,3 @@
import customersApi from '@bigcommerce/storefront-data-hooks/dist/api/customers'
import customersApi from '@bigcommerce/storefront-data-hooks/api/customers'
export default customersApi()

View File

@@ -1,3 +1,3 @@
import loginApi from '@bigcommerce/storefront-data-hooks/dist/api/customers/login'
import loginApi from '@bigcommerce/storefront-data-hooks/api/customers/login'
export default loginApi()

View File

@@ -1,3 +1,3 @@
import logoutApi from '@bigcommerce/storefront-data-hooks/dist/api/customers/logout'
import logoutApi from '@bigcommerce/storefront-data-hooks/api/customers/logout'
export default logoutApi()

View File

@@ -1,3 +1,3 @@
import signupApi from '@bigcommerce/storefront-data-hooks/dist/api/customers/signup'
import signupApi from '@bigcommerce/storefront-data-hooks/api/customers/signup'
export default signupApi()

View File

@@ -1,3 +1,3 @@
import wishlistApi from '@bigcommerce/storefront-data-hooks/dist/api/wishlist'
import wishlistApi from '@bigcommerce/storefront-data-hooks/api/wishlist'
export default wishlistApi()

View File

@@ -1,5 +1,5 @@
import { GetStaticPropsContext, InferGetStaticPropsType } from 'next'
import getAllPages from '@bigcommerce/storefront-data-hooks/dist/api/operations/get-all-pages'
import getAllPages from '@bigcommerce/storefront-data-hooks/api/operations/get-all-pages'
import { Layout } from '@components/core'
import { Container } from '@components/ui'

View File

@@ -1,10 +1,10 @@
import { GetStaticPropsContext, InferGetStaticPropsType } from 'next'
import getAllPages from '@bigcommerce/storefront-data-hooks/dist/api/operations/get-all-pages'
import getAllPages from '@bigcommerce/storefront-data-hooks/api/operations/get-all-pages'
import { Layout } from '@components/core'
import { Button } from '@components/ui'
import { Bag, Cross, Check } from '@components/icons'
import useCart from '@bigcommerce/storefront-data-hooks/dist/cart/use-cart'
import usePrice from '@bigcommerce/storefront-data-hooks/dist/use-price'
import useCart from '@bigcommerce/storefront-data-hooks/cart/use-cart'
import usePrice from '@bigcommerce/storefront-data-hooks/use-price'
import { CartItem } from '@components/cart'
import { Text } from '@components/ui'

View File

@@ -1,9 +1,9 @@
import { useMemo } from 'react'
import { GetStaticPropsContext, InferGetStaticPropsType } from 'next'
import { getConfig } from '@bigcommerce/storefront-data-hooks/dist/api'
import getAllProducts from '@bigcommerce/storefront-data-hooks/dist/api/operations/get-all-products'
import getSiteInfo from '@bigcommerce/storefront-data-hooks/dist/api/operations/get-site-info'
import getAllPages from '@bigcommerce/storefront-data-hooks/dist/api/operations/get-all-pages'
import { getConfig } from '@bigcommerce/storefront-data-hooks/api'
import getAllProducts from '@bigcommerce/storefront-data-hooks/api/operations/get-all-products'
import getSiteInfo from '@bigcommerce/storefront-data-hooks/api/operations/get-site-info'
import getAllPages from '@bigcommerce/storefront-data-hooks/api/operations/get-all-pages'
import rangeMap from '@lib/range-map'
import { Layout } from '@components/core'
import { Grid, Marquee, Hero } from '@components/ui'

View File

@@ -4,12 +4,12 @@ import {
InferGetStaticPropsType,
} from 'next'
import { useRouter } from 'next/router'
import { getConfig } from '@bigcommerce/storefront-data-hooks/dist/api'
import getAllPages from '@bigcommerce/storefront-data-hooks/dist/api/operations/get-all-pages'
import getProduct from '@bigcommerce/storefront-data-hooks/dist/api/operations/get-product'
import { getConfig } from '@bigcommerce/storefront-data-hooks/api'
import getAllPages from '@bigcommerce/storefront-data-hooks/api/operations/get-all-pages'
import getProduct from '@bigcommerce/storefront-data-hooks/api/operations/get-product'
import { Layout } from '@components/core'
import { ProductView } from '@components/product'
import getAllProductPaths from '@bigcommerce/storefront-data-hooks/dist/api/operations/get-all-product-paths'
import getAllProductPaths from '@bigcommerce/storefront-data-hooks/api/operations/get-all-product-paths'
export async function getStaticProps({
params,

View File

@@ -1,6 +1,6 @@
import { Layout } from '@components/core'
import { Container, Text } from '@components/ui'
import useCustomer from '@bigcommerce/storefront-data-hooks/dist/use-customer'
import useCustomer from '@bigcommerce/storefront-data-hooks/use-customer'
export default function Profile() {
const { data } = useCustomer()
console.log(data)

View File

@@ -5,9 +5,9 @@ import { useRouter } from 'next/router'
import { Layout } from '@components/core'
import { ProductCard } from '@components/product'
import { Container, Grid, Skeleton } from '@components/ui'
import useSearch from '@bigcommerce/storefront-data-hooks/dist/products/use-search'
import getAllPages from '@bigcommerce/storefront-data-hooks/dist/api/operations/get-all-pages'
import getSiteInfo from '@bigcommerce/storefront-data-hooks/dist/api/operations/get-site-info'
import useSearch from '@bigcommerce/storefront-data-hooks/products/use-search'
import getAllPages from '@bigcommerce/storefront-data-hooks/api/operations/get-all-pages'
import getSiteInfo from '@bigcommerce/storefront-data-hooks/api/operations/get-site-info'
import rangeMap from '@lib/range-map'
import getSlug from '@utils/get-slug'
import {

View File

@@ -1,11 +1,11 @@
import { GetStaticPropsContext, InferGetStaticPropsType } from 'next'
import getAllPages from '@bigcommerce/storefront-data-hooks/dist/api/operations/get-all-pages'
import getAllPages from '@bigcommerce/storefront-data-hooks/api/operations/get-all-pages'
import { Layout } from '@components/core'
import { Container, Text } from '@components/ui'
import { WishlistCard } from '@components/wishlist'
import getSiteInfo from '@bigcommerce/storefront-data-hooks/dist/api/operations/get-site-info'
import useWishlist from '@bigcommerce/storefront-data-hooks/dist/wishlist/use-wishlist'
import getSiteInfo from '@bigcommerce/storefront-data-hooks/api/operations/get-site-info'
import useWishlist from '@bigcommerce/storefront-data-hooks/wishlist/use-wishlist'
export async function getStaticProps({ preview }: GetStaticPropsContext) {
const { pages } = await getAllPages()